Output 803edf901410a543736c0274323150918d0d1bf1371aaa2f0c7b79a102927808:1

value
2949393
script pubkey
OP_HASH160 OP_PUSHBYTES_20 436c876c56e75868a0c724831884131d77786141 OP_EQUAL
address
37qXD871amzPQZa2ih3QPYpm74bZWAFVdB
transaction
803edf901410a543736c0274323150918d0d1bf1371aaa2f0c7b79a102927808
spent
true